Recipe for Wild-Mushroom and Potato Stew

Yield:
4
Ingredients:
Amount Ingredient
2 tbl olive oil
2 med onions coarsely chopped
1 lb assorted wild mushrooms coarsely chopped
(such as crimini and stemmed shiitake)
1/2 cup dry white wine
1 tsp dried thyme
1/2 cup vegetable broth
3/4 lb white-skinned potatoes peeled, and
cut into 3/4" cubes
2 lrg carrots peeled, and
cut into 1/2"-thick rounds
1/4 cup soy sauce
1 lrg bok choy head cut crosswise
into 1/2"-wide slices
Salt to taste
Instructions:
Instructions: Heat oil in heavy large pot over medium-high heat. Add onions; saute until golden, about 8 minutes. Add mushrooms; saute until tender, about 8 minutes. Add wine and thyme; boil until liquid is reduced by half, about 1 minute. Add next 4 ingredients; cover and simmer gently until vegetables are tender, about 25 minutes. Stir in bok choy; simmer uncovered until tender, about 8 minutes.

Using slotted spoon, transfer 3/4 cup potato pieces to small bowl; mash with fork. Return mashed potatoes to pot; simmer until juices thicken, about 5 minutes. Season with salt and pepper; serve.

This recipe yields 4 servings.
